Unreleased structure

The entry 3vga is ON HOLD until Paper Publication

Authors: Hino, T., Arakawa, T., Iwanari, H., Yurugi-Kobayashi, T., Ikeda-Suno, C., Nakada-Nakura, Y., Kusano-Arai, O., Weyand, S., Shimamura, T., Nomura, N., Cameron, A.D., Kobayashi, T., Hamakubo, T., Iwata, S., Murata, T.

Description: Crystal structure of human adenosine A2A receptor with an allosteric inverse-agonist antibody at 3.1 A resolution
